How Many Credit Hours Are Typically Required to Complete an Online Biomedical Sciences Master's Program, and How Does That Affect Total Tuition?
Choosing a biomedical sciences master's program requires scrutinizing how credit hour requirements influence total tuition and eventual career ROI. Programs with fewer credits may seem cheaper per credit but demand careful cost-benefit analysis to avoid underestimating the true financial commitment.
Most online biomedical sciences master's degrees require between 30 and 60 credit hours, a range shaped by accreditation standards, program format, and whether students opt for thesis or non-thesis tracks. Non-thesis options often cluster around 30 to 36 credits, typically focusing on coursework and exams, while thesis-based or research-intensive programs can require 45 to 60 credits or more to accommodate original investigation and scholarly writing.
Such variation deeply impacts tuition as the per-credit rate multiplies the total number of required credits.
Practicum and internship credits, frequently mandated for hands-on experience, often introduce added costs beyond standard tuition. These may carry separate fees reflecting supervision or facility use, inflating the overall price beyond what per-credit comparisons reveal. Programs without these requirements risk offering less practical exposure, which employers may weigh heavily when considering graduates' readiness.
Because a lower per-credit rate may coincide with higher credit demands, one program charging $500 per credit for 60 credits totals $30,000, while another at $700 per credit for 36 credits totals $25,200. Thus, total tuition-not per-credit pricing alone-determines true cost.
A practical cost estimate formula is: Total Tuition = (Credit Hours × Cost Per Credit) + Additional Mandatory Fees. Applying this helps evaluate financial commitments accurately and informs decisions about the tradeoffs between cost, program rigor, and employer recognition.

How Do In-State vs. Out-of-State Tuition Rates Apply to Online Biomedical Sciences Master's Programs, and Which Schools Offer Flat Tuition Regardless of Residency?
Public universities historically charged higher out-of-state tuition for online biomedical sciences master's programs, mirroring traditional on-campus rates. This practice often penalized remote learners who never set foot on campus, creating a financial burden that could double per-credit costs.
Increasingly, however, institutions are adopting flat tuition models that apply uniform per-credit fees regardless of residency. This shift reflects growing recognition of online education's geographic neutrality and aims to improve access for students nationwide by simplifying cost expectations and reducing fiscal barriers.
For prospective students living outside a program's home state, residency neutrality can significantly affect affordability and debt load, especially given the competitive jobs market for biomedical professionals. Some public universities still maintain differential tuition, which can limit program accessibility and affect return on investment calculations.
Regional compacts like the Western Interstate Commission for Higher Education (WICHE) or Southern Regional Education Board (SREB) offer partial solutions by providing tuition reciprocity, but these arrangements are variable and may require complex documentation. Therefore, confirming current residency policies directly with bursar or financial aid offices is essential since published rates may lag behind institutional changes or lack important qualifiers.

What Mandatory Fees Are Added to Per-Credit Tuition for Online Biomedical Sciences Master's Programs, and How Much Do They Increase the Real Cost?
Per-credit tuition figures in online biomedical sciences master's programs often mask a broader range of mandatory fees that significantly affect overall affordability. These supplementary costs, which accumulate over the full program length, can create a real financial burden not reflected in advertised rates, leading to misinformed program comparisons and unexpected budget strains for self-funding students.
Common mandatory fees include:
Technology fees: Charged each semester, these cover essential online learning infrastructure and tech support, adding several hundred dollars annually.
Program or curriculum fees: Some programs impose additional costs for lab kits, specialized databases, or digital platforms, either as flat charges or per-credit supplements.
Student services fees: Recurring every term, these fees support career counseling, library access, and administrative resources indispensable for remote learners.
Graduation fees: A one-time cost that covers credential processing, often overlooked until program completion.
Clinical or practicum surcharges: Required by programs with hands-on components, these fees reimburse expenses tied to externships, liability coverage, or equipment use.
In practice, these fees can inflate a program's actual cost by 5% to over 15% beyond per-credit tuition. For example, a public university's 36-credit online biomedical sciences program might tack on a flat $1,000 in fees-raising the cost per credit by nearly 10%. Private institutions may structure recurring per-credit fees that cumulatively make their sticker price misleadingly low.
Because fee information is frequently embedded deep within fine print rather than clearly disclosed, prospective students face difficulty conducting apples-to-apples financial comparisons. This obscurity may skew decisions, particularly for working professionals or first-generation students relying on accurate budgeting.
Therefore, applicants should proactively obtain a complete fee schedule and incorporate all mandatory charges into a comprehensive all-in cost-per-credit calculation, rather than judging programs solely by base tuition. This practice enables a more realistic economic assessment, guiding smarter investment choices aligned with career and financial goals.

Are There Online Biomedical Sciences Master's Programs With Tuition Locked In at Enrollment, and How Does Tuition Lock Affect Long-Term Cost Planning?
Tuition lock policies in online biomedical sciences master's programs can offer crucial financial stability, particularly for students balancing work and study over extended timelines. By securing a fixed per-credit rate for the entire enrollment period, these policies shield students from incremental tuition hikes that could otherwise inflate total program costs unpredictably.
This protection becomes especially important for part-time learners who spread coursework across multiple years and face greater exposure to rising fees in programs without such guarantees.
However, the terms of tuition locks vary significantly. Some programs commit to a fixed rate for each cohort's duration, while others apply locks only annually or for a set number of semesters. Maintaining continuous enrollment is often a prerequisite; interruptions like leaves of absence can void the lock, exposing the student to increased costs. Additionally, some guarantees cover tuition alone, excluding mandatory campus or technology fees that also impact the bottom line.
Prospective students should proactively inquire whether a prospective program offers a tuition lock, insist on written confirmation, and clarify the specific conditions that might nullify the guarantee. Incorporating these details into cost estimates can substantially alter the perceived affordability of a program and reduce financial uncertainty at enrollment.

What Financial Aid, Scholarships, and Employer Tuition Benefits Are Available to Reduce the Net Cost of an Online Biomedical Sciences Master's Degree?
Reducing the net cost of an online biomedical sciences master's degree requires strategic navigation of financial aid, scholarships, and employer tuition benefits, as sticker prices often misrepresent true expenses.
Graduate students typically rely on federal unsubsidized loans, which, despite increasing total debt, offer lower interest rates and flexible repayment options compared to private loans, thereby easing short-term cash flow. For example, a working professional leveraging such loans can maintain liquidity while pursuing an advanced credential.
Graduate Assistantships: These opportunities provide tuition remission or stipends through research or teaching work but frequently prioritize on-campus students, limiting availability for remote learners.
Institutional Scholarships: Compared to undergraduate awards, merit- and need-based scholarships at the master's level are scarcer and smaller, and distance learners must verify eligibility carefully as many programs restrict these funds to in-person enrollment.
Professional Association Awards: Some biomedical sciences organizations offer competitive one-time scholarships or grants that support graduate students who demonstrate academic or professional contribution.
Employer Tuition Reimbursement: A crucial but often underleveraged resource, many employers in biomedical and healthcare sectors provide tuition assistance programs often exempt from taxation up to $5,250 annually under IRS rules. Negotiating higher limits or upfront coverage in employment contracts can significantly reduce effective tuition, especially given rising demand for biomedical sciences expertise.
Financial aid inquiries should focus on net cost estimates rather than published tuition to capture the realistic out-of-pocket burden. This is essential for informed decisions, especially for place-bound or first-generation students who must confirm that scholarships, assistantships, and tuition reimbursement benefits apply to online biomedical sciences master's programs.

How Does the Cost per Credit for Online Biomedical Sciences Master's Programs Differ by Delivery Format-Synchronous, Asynchronous, or Hybrid?
Cost differences in online biomedical sciences master's programs by delivery format do not always directly translate into straightforward per-credit price disparities but instead reflect underlying structural investments and student lifestyle impacts.
Synchronous programs often entail higher institutional expenses due to live video infrastructure and scheduling systems, which can push tuition per credit upward. For working professionals juggling irregular hours, mandatory real-time attendance can extend time-to-degree, increasing total financial outlay despite the sticker per-credit cost.
Asynchronous programs generally benefit from scalable digital platforms enabling more stable or lower per-credit tuition. However, the tradeoff lies in the self-discipline required; slower progression commonly occurs, potentially offsetting initial cost savings. First-generation or place-bound students attracted to asynchronous options should weigh whether their learning style supports steady advancement to optimize return on investment.
Hybrid programs blend online and occasional face-to-face components, often maintaining tuition rates similar to other formats. Their distinctive challenge is the hidden expenses-travel, accommodation, childcare-that supplement tuition and must be factored into total costs. These indirect costs can be decisive for students balancing family obligations and limited mobility.
Therefore, tuition comparison for synchronous, asynchronous, and hybrid biomedical sciences programs requires a holistic cost approach, including these non-tuition elements. Matching delivery format to personal work schedules, learning preferences, and time constraints frequently influences net financial efficiency more than nominal per-credit differences. The format facilitating quicker, consistent progress usually offers the best value over time.
What Is the Minimum GPA Requirement for Biomedical Sciences Master's Program Admission, and How Does Selectivity Relate to Per-Credit Cost?
Admission to online biomedical sciences master's programs hinges significantly on minimum GPA requirements, yet these thresholds function more as entry barriers than clear predictors of acceptance or program value. Most institutions set a baseline undergraduate GPA near 3.0, aligning with general professional standards and signaling readiness for graduate-level study.
However, some programs accept candidates with GPAs as low as 2.75, thereby broadening access, while highly selective programs impose a more stringent cutoff near 3.5 or above, aiming to manage applicant quality and cohort competitiveness. This range reflects varied institutional priorities and applicant demographics rather than consistent quality markers.
Examining per-credit tuition reveals no straightforward link between selectivity-measured by GPA minimums or acceptance rates-and cost. Contrary to common assumptions, more selective programs do not reliably command premium pricing; some charge rates comparable to less selective counterparts.
Factors such as state residency policies, public versus private status, and regional cost indices frequently outweigh admissions selectivity in determining tuition. For working professionals self-funding their education, this disconnect emphasizes the need to look beyond prestige or admission hurdles and focus keenly on comprehensive cost structures and actual acceptance likelihood.
Applicants with GPAs near stated minimums face distinct practical challenges. Competitive pools often skew academically higher than the published baseline, meaning meeting the minimum does not guarantee admission.
Applying primarily to highly selective programs risks both financial and time investment without certainty of enrollment, whereas targeting moderately selective programs with comparable tuition but realistic admission odds can optimize return on investment and support timely degree completion.

How do per-credit costs for online biomedical sciences master's programs at regionally accredited schools compare to those at nationally accredited institutions?
Regionally accredited institutions generally charge higher per-credit tuition than nationally accredited schools, reflecting their broader recognition and stronger emphasis on academic rigor. For students prioritizing employer acceptance and licensure prospects, regional accreditation is often more valuable despite the higher cost.
Lower rates at nationally accredited programs may seem appealing but can limit transfer options and restrict eligibility for certain fellowships or certifications that require regional accreditation.
How does the cost per credit for online biomedical sciences master's programs compare to on-campus programs at the same institution?
Online biomedical sciences programs frequently offer per-credit rates that are similar to or slightly lower than their on-campus counterparts. However, cost savings from online study may diminish when accounting for additional expenses like technology fees, required labs, or specialized software.
Prospective students should weigh whether the flexibility and potentially lower tuition offset these hidden expenses and the differences in networking or hands-on experiences typically richer in on-campus settings.
What are the hidden costs of completing an online biomedical sciences master's program that don't appear in the per-credit tuition rate?
Beyond tuition, students often face mandatory fees such as technology access, lab kits, proctored exam charges, and digital library subscriptions, which can add hundreds or thousands to the total cost. Importantly, some programs require short-term residencies or in-person practical sessions not accounted for in credit costs, increasing travel and accommodation expenses.
Budgeting only by tuition per credit risks underestimating the real financial commitment and can lead to unexpected debt or deferrals.
How should prospective students use per-credit cost data to compare and choose among online biomedical sciences master's programs?
Per-credit costs are a useful starting point but must be contextualized with program length, credit requirements, and total fees to reveal the true investment. Prioritizing shorter programs with comprehensive curricula may lower overall expenditures despite a higher per-credit rate. Prospective students should also factor in financial aid availability and accreditation quality, as these influence both affordability and long-term career returns in biomedical sciences fields.
